Clickhouse选择没有缓存的查询

hye*_*eon 4 clickhouse

clickhouse select 查询中是否有“无缓存”选项?

我想检查没有缓存的 clickhouse 的运行时性能。

我期望 mysql 中有像 SQL_NO_CACHE 这样的选项。

SELECT SQL_NO_CACHE * FROM table WHERE search= 'keyword';
Run Code Online (Sandbox Code Playgroud)

vla*_*mir 5

缓存重置分两步完成:

  1. 重置操作系统页面缓存
sync; echo 1 > /proc/sys/vm/drop_caches
Run Code Online (Sandbox Code Playgroud)
  1. 使用DROP MARK CACHE 重置CH 中的标记缓存
SYSTEM DROP MARK CACHE
Run Code Online (Sandbox Code Playgroud)

  • ClickHouse 还提供了删除未压缩缓存的功能,即“SYSTEM DROP UNCOMPRESSED CACHE”。 (2认同)